Goth Subculture Music Recommendations

Immersing oneself in the goth subculture is an auditory journey through a world of shadows, emotion, and artistic expression. The music of this subculture is more than just soundโ€”it's a reflection of a deep-seated fascination with darkness, beauty, and the unknown. From the haunting melodies of post-punk to the ethereal textures of darkwave, goth music has evolved into a rich tapestry of sound that resonates with the core of the subculture. Each track carries an aura of mystery, often evoking a sense of melancholy and introspection that aligns perfectly with the goth aesthetic.

Curated goth subculture music recommendations serve as a gateway for both newcomers and longtime enthusiasts to explore the depth of this artistic movement. Artists like Siouxsie and the Banshees, The Cure, and Bauhaus have long been foundational to the genre, setting the tone for the emotional intensity and atmospheric depth that define goth music. Today, modern acts such as The Church, Current Joys, and The Sins of Youth continue to push the boundaries of the genre, blending traditional goth elements with contemporary influences. These recommendations not only highlight the musical evolution of the subculture but also offer a space for personal connection and emotional exploration within the community.

Engaging with goth subculture music is an act of self-expression and a celebration of individuality. Whether through the slow, brooding tones of a synth-laden track or the raw, emotive vocals of a goth band, the music provides a canvas for listeners to project their own stories and emotions. This genre thrives on its ability to foster a sense of belonging, where listeners can find solace in shared experiences and artistic inspiration. As goth music continues to evolve, it remains a vital part of the subcultureโ€™s identity, offering a soundtrack that is as dark and beautiful as the culture itself.

Goth Subculture Photography Styles

Goth subculture photography styles are a powerful medium for capturing the dark, dramatic, and artistic essence of the goth aesthetic. These styles often emphasize contrast, mood, and symbolic imagery to reflect the deeper emotional and philosophical undercurrents of the goth community. Through carefully composed shots, photographers can highlight the intricate details of goth fashion, such as layered fabrics, bold makeup, and dramatic hairstyles. The use of shadows and light plays a crucial role in creating an atmosphere that resonates with the goth ethos, allowing viewers to feel immersed in the subculture's unique world. Whether in a moody urban setting or a surreal, dreamlike backdrop, goth photography becomes a visual language that speaks to the soul of the community.

Photographers who specialize in goth subculture often draw inspiration from the goth art movement, which blends elements of Victorian, punk, and romantic aesthetics. This fusion is evident in the way lighting is used to accentuate textures and create depth, making each image feel like a story waiting to be told. The goth style is not just about appearance; it's about expression, and photography serves as a way to document and celebrate that expression. Capturing the right momentโ€”whether it's a striking pose, an intense gaze, or a subtle gestureโ€”can elevate a simple image into a powerful piece of art. This kind of photography fosters a sense of belonging and connection among goth enthusiasts, who often find solace and inspiration in the visual representation of their identity.

As goth subculture continues to evolve, so too do the photography styles that represent it. Modern goth photography often incorporates digital techniques and post-processing to enhance mood and atmosphere, while still maintaining the authenticity of the subculture's visual language. The use of black-and-white imagery, for instance, has become a hallmark of goth aesthetics, emphasizing contrast and emotion without the distraction of color. Social media platforms have also played a significant role in shaping contemporary goth photography, allowing for greater visibility and engagement with the community. Ultimately, goth subculture photography styles serve as a bridge between the past and the present, preserving the legacy of the goth movement while embracing new creative possibilities. Through these styles, the goth subculture remains a vibrant and expressive force in the world of art and fashion.
